Key Components of the Pneumatic Conveying System

The pneumatic conveying system for phenolic resin powder typically consists of several critical components that work in tandem to ensure smooth material transport. These components include a hopper or feeder to introduce the powder into the system, a blower or compressor to generate the necessary air pressure, a pipeline network to guide the powder and air mixture, and a receiver or discharge unit to collect the material at the destination. Each component plays a vital role in the overall functionality of the system, and their proper selection and integration are essential for optimal performance.

Working Principle of the System

The operation of a phenolic resin powder pneumatic conveying line is based on the principle of fluidization and pneumatic transport. When the blower generates airflow, it creates a pressure differential within the pipeline. The powder is introduced into the system, and the air flow lifts and propels the particles through the pipes. The velocity of the air and the particle size, density, and flow rate are carefully controlled to ensure that the powder moves without clogging or degradation. This method allows for the safe and efficient transfer of phenolic resin powder over varying distances and elevations.

Design Principles for Optimal Performance

Designing an effective phenolic resin powder pneumatic conveying line involves several key principles that must be considered to achieve reliable operation and minimize maintenance. First, the system must be designed to handle the specific properties of phenolic resin powder, such as its particle size distribution, moisture content, and flow characteristics. Second, the air velocity must be optimized to prevent particle degradation and ensure consistent transport. Third, the pipeline layout should minimize bends and changes in direction to reduce pressure losses and prevent material buildup. Fourth, the system should include appropriate filtration and cleaning mechanisms to maintain air quality and prevent dust accumulation. These design considerations are crucial for ensuring the long-term performance and efficiency of the conveying line.

Application Considerations and Industry Standards

The application of phenolic resin powder pneumatic conveying lines varies depending on the specific industry and production requirements. For example, in the manufacturing of phenolic resins, the system may be used to transport raw materials to processing units or to move finished products to storage areas. In construction, it can be used to deliver phenolic resin-based materials to job sites. The design of the system must comply with relevant industry standards and regulations, such as those related to air quality, safety, and material handling. Additionally, the system should be designed to accommodate potential variations in powder flow rates and to provide flexibility for future expansion or modifications.
